51 Browning Drive, Winwick, Warrington, WA2 8XL is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1996-2002. The property offers approximately 2,250 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have six b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£731,723 , which equates to approximately £325 per square foot. It was last sold on 1 Sep 2006 for £405,000. Since then, the value has increased by £326,723, representing a 80.7% increase, or approximately 4.2% per year.

51 Browning Drive, Winwick, Warrington, WA2 8XL has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of C, based on the latest assessment carried out on 3 May 2024.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 31 Jul 2013, when the property was rated D. Since then, the rating has improved to C,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 6.1%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The hot water system was changed from from main system, no cylinder thermostat to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from average to good.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 150 mm loft insulation to pitched, 200 mm loft insulation, with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, no insulation (assumed) to cavity wall, filled cavity, improving energy efficiency from poor to good.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 5%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 78% of f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from very poor to very good.
